La Salle lacrosse head coach Candace Taglianetti recently announced that six high school recruits have signed National Letters of Intent for the early signing period and will join the lacrosse program in the fall of 2010.
“The coaching staff is extremely excited about the group of young women who have made a commitment to La Salle University and we feel their impact will be seen on and off the field as student-athletes,” said Taglianetti, a Haverford High graduate.
The class of 2014 comprises of four Philly products, including a pair of teammates from North Penn, a Maryland resident and a New York native.
Kaitlin Colbridge (Lansdale, PA) is one of two recruits from North Penn who will join the Explorers next season. Colbridge is a quick defender and a force in the defensive transition. The two-sport athlete, who also played field hockey at North Penn, will reunite with sophomores Sara Ciaverelli and Allison Herman along with freshman Lauren McDermott. Colbridge was also a member of the honor roll at North Penn.
The other North Penn recruit, Dani Horn (Colmar, PA), will join Colbridge. Horn will play a significant role on the draw circle for the Explorers next season. The All-Suburban One Conference selection also plays for the Ultimate Goal Lacrosse elite club.
Kelly Collins (Broomall, PA) garnered much success as a member of the Marple Newtown lacrosse team. Collins, who joins former high school teammates Jackie Roebuck and Melanie Sarcinello, has been awarded with Academic All-American, All-Central League and All-Delaware County honors. Collins’ success carried over to the soccer field as she was tabbed as the team’s Most Valuable Player. The Lenape Premier Club member excels in the midfield and has a knack for getting the groundballs.
Garnet Valley’s Allie Henry will be looked upon to contribute early for the Explorers on the offensive end. Henry, who has been tagged as a proficient attacker and strong finisher, is an All-Central League selection (twice), Offensive MVP and All-Delaware County Honorable Mention. Henry plays for the Lenape Premier club team.
Katie Marasco (Yorktown Heights, NY) will join the Explorers after making a strong contribution to the Somers High School lacrosse program. As a junior, she was awarded with All-Section I, All-Central League and All-Elite honors. Marasco, who totaled 67 goals and 14 assists at Somers, is a member of the honor roll and the Westchester Elite Lacrosse Club. Marasco will carry on her family’s legacy following her brother, Matt, who plays lacrosse at West Point and her other brother, Joe, who plays at Syracuse.
Maggie O’Ferrall (Catonsville, MD) is a fluid midfielder who brings a natural attacking instinct to La Salle next season. The Mount De Sales standout has recorded 105 goals and 30 assists through three seasons. O’Ferrall’s sister, Lizzie, is currently a goalkeeper at John’s Hopkins University and her father, John, played at Loyola and Delaware.
